About Coatzintla Time Zone

Coatzintla, Mexico uses America/Mexico_City, which places it on UTC-6 all year. Coatzintla does not observe daylight saving time, so its clock stays stable throughout the year, which makes recurring meetings easier to manage for teams that need a fixed reference point.

This matters for scheduling because Coatzintla’s time remains consistent while cities like New York, London, and Sydney shift seasonally. For companies running sales calls, support coverage, or cross-border operations, that stability reduces confusion when planning recurring handoffs, especially for businesses coordinating with Mexico’s Gulf Coast region and nearby commercial centers in Veracruz.

Coatzintla is in Mexico’s Veracruz region, where trade, logistics, agriculture, and regional services often depend on reliable local time coordination. Because it sits in the same time zone family as Mexico City, it is closely aligned with central Mexican business hours, which is helpful for domestic meetings, banking schedules, and travel connections through larger hubs in the country.

Time Differences from Coatzintla

Coatzintla, Mexico is 1 hour behind New York in January: when it is 9:00 AM in Coatzintla, it is 10:00 AM in New York. In July, Coatzintla is 2 hours behind New York: when it is 9:00 AM in Coatzintla, it is 11:00 AM in New York. That seasonal shift is important for U.S.-Mexico coordination because a morning call in Veracruz can move from a comfortable East Coast slot in winter to a later mid-morning slot in summer.

Coatzintla, Mexico is 6 hours behind London in January: when it is 9:00 AM in Coatzintla, it is 3:00 PM in London. In July, Coatzintla is 7 hours behind London: when it is 9:00 AM in Coatzintla, it is 4:00 PM in London. This is useful for transatlantic teams in consulting, software, and customer support because a late-morning Coatzintla meeting can land in London’s afternoon.

Coatzintla, Mexico is 15 hours behind Tokyo in January: when it is 9:00 AM in Coatzintla, it is 12:00 AM the next day in Tokyo. In July, Coatzintla is also 15 hours behind Tokyo: when it is 9:00 AM in Coatzintla, it is 12:00 AM the next day in Tokyo. That large gap means Mexico-to-Japan coordination usually requires either very early Coatzintla hours or next-day follow-up for Japanese teams.

Coatzintla, Mexico is 17 hours behind Sydney in January: when it is 9:00 AM in Coatzintla, it is 2:00 AM the next day in Sydney. In July, Coatzintla is 16 hours behind Sydney: when it is 9:00 AM in Coatzintla, it is 1:00 AM the next day in Sydney. This difference is especially relevant for global product teams and logistics operations that need to avoid placing Australian colleagues in overnight meetings.

Coatzintla, Mexico is 10 hours behind Dubai in January: when it is 9:00 AM in Coatzintla, it is 7:00 PM in Dubai. In July, Coatzintla is also 10 hours behind Dubai: when it is 9:00 AM in Coatzintla, it is 7:00 PM in Dubai. That consistent gap makes it easier to plan calls with Middle East partners because the relationship between the two cities does not change seasonally.
